Remote work has become the norm for many businesses, but it also introduces new security challenges. Here's a comprehensive checklist to keep your remote workforce secure:

Network Security

  • ✓ Use a Virtual Private Network (VPN) for all business activities
  • ✓ Avoid public Wi-Fi networks; use a mobile hotspot if necessary
  • ✓ Ensure home Wi-Fi uses WPA3 encryption and a strong password
  • ✓ Keep router firmware updated

Device Security

  • ✓ Use company-managed devices when possible
  • ✓ Enable full-disk encryption on all devices
  • ✓ Install and keep antivirus/anti-malware software updated
  • ✓ Enable automatic operating system updates
  • ✓ Use strong, unique passwords or biometric authentication
  • ✓ Enable device tracking and remote wipe capabilities

Access Control

  • ✓ Implement multi-factor authentication (MFA) for all accounts
  • ✓ Use a password manager for secure credential storage
  • ✓ Follow the principle of least privilege (only necessary access)
  • ✓ Regularly review and revoke access for former employees
  • ✓ Use single sign-on (SSO) where possible

Data Protection

  • ✓ Encrypt sensitive files before sharing
  • ✓ Use secure file-sharing platforms (not personal email)
  • ✓ Avoid storing sensitive data on personal devices
  • ✓ Regularly back up important work data
  • ✓ Use secure cloud storage with proper access controls

Communication Security

  • ✓ Use encrypted messaging apps for sensitive communications
  • ✓ Verify identities before sharing sensitive information
  • ✓ Be cautious of video call links and meeting IDs
  • ✓ Don't share screens containing sensitive information

Physical Security

  • ✓ Lock devices when not in use
  • ✓ Use privacy screens in public spaces
  • ✓ Secure physical documents and storage
  • ✓ Be aware of your surroundings during video calls

Training and Awareness

  • ✓ Regular security awareness training
  • ✓ Know how to recognize phishing attempts
  • ✓ Understand company security policies
  • ✓ Report security incidents immediately
